House prices in Warwick in 2025

Last year, we saw 899 properties sold in the area, with an average house price of £407,667. This represents a decrease of -8.92% in the volume of transactions year on year. Meanwhile the average selling price saw a decrease of -7.43% in the same period. The average value add score for the area is 69.

Where does this data come from?

The property price data for England and Wales that you see on our website is sourced primarily from HM Land Registry's Price Paid Data. This dataset is the one source of truth for most of the country’s residential property transactions. Where available, we’ve enhanced this with information gathered from Energy Performance Certificate (EPC) data and then further added to it with records from various trusted additional sources. This material was last updated on October 7, 2024.

Some of the figures you see above, such as the Value Potential score are constructed using our own proprietary algorithmic modelling. They are most decidedly estimates, and may be off the mark. Please use this information cautiously, and as a guide only. If in doubt, and certainly before putting in an offer anywhere, please speak with your local estate agent to get a better understanding of the property’s valuation.

Warwick area guide

Scenic river walks

The banks of the River Avon provide picturesque walking paths, ideal for leisurely strolls and enjoying nature.

Vibrant cultural scene

Regular events and festivals, such as the Warwick Folk Festival, showcase local music, arts, and community spirit.

Rich historical heritage

The well-preserved medieval architecture, including Warwick Castle, offers a glimpse into the town's storied past.

High property prices

Real estate costs can be steep, making it challenging for first-time buyers and those seeking affordable housing.

Limited shopping variety

While there are charming boutiques, the range of mainstream retail options is somewhat restricted compared to larger towns.

Traffic congestion issues

Peak times often see significant traffic delays, particularly near the town centre and main routes.
